dhroid
文章平均质量分 67
tengzhinei1
这个作者很懒,什么都没留下…
展开
-
Android 极速开发框架 dhroid来了(提供demo)
我们公司内部使用的商业级android开发框架dhroid开源了android开发不止你现在学到的ioc听过没(听过但它实现全面吗)?事件总线听过没,还在为一些简单的回调烦恼吗!!你现在不会还在代码里到处实用handler来处理网络吧!!还没找到好用的orm?原来adapter只需要几行代码!!Perference用多了,自己都不知道里面有哪些字段了?来试试dhroid吧(已经为各位...原创 2014-03-19 17:24:54 · 136 阅读 · 0 评论 -
Dhdb 简化sqlite数据库操作--dhroid文档
android数据库其实使用的不多,dhroid框架中的网络缓存使用了数据库我就写了也写了一个数据库操作工具 dhroid 数据库基本还是单表操作多,为了简单我只做了单表,那些级联,懒加载,什么的分两个操作区解决吧 初始化在application中 //数据库初始化 DhDB db=IocContainer.getShare().get(D...原创 2014-04-15 12:30:11 · 1001 阅读 · 0 评论 -
dhroid ioc模块对 加密混淆问题
大家应该已经看过ioc的知识在ioc基础中中视图事件都是通过注解实现的 问题1如果有某个属性只声明了一下,其他代码没有引用由于混淆时会进行属性优化,将没用的属性去掉,这时需要处理处理方法:在混淆配置文件中保留属性 问题2混合代码时方法名都会变成a,b,c等,这样ioc事件可能就找不到方法如下面的注解InjectView(i...原创 2014-04-14 12:52:41 · 104 阅读 · 0 评论 -
NetJSONAdapter 网络化的adapter(高效) -dhroid文档
关于adapter 我想对于大家来说已经不陌生了,基本应用都会用的很多,不知道现在你是不是还是按一定的套路写很多代码去实现adapter我想大多数人还是写个adapter继承自baseadapter 实现getView方法(我想大家还会用网络流行的viewholder模式吧),如果数据来自网络用个网络访问工具访问数据,数据转换,然后add进adapter,如果有下拉刷新,加载更多代码会...原创 2014-04-04 12:15:06 · 98 阅读 · 0 评论 -
DhNet 网络http工具(带缓存功能哦) -dhroid文档
网络请求是大多数应用不可获取的一部分,曾经和一个其他公司的团队一起开发,他们网络请求就是不断的写handler,代码分到了各个地方,我根本读不通网络请求本身很简单的,写过js的都知道jquery中的ajax都很简单不吐槽了我们开始 DhNet net=new DhNet("路劲"); net.addParam("key", "参数") .addPa...原创 2014-03-24 13:36:02 · 254 阅读 · 0 评论 -
eventbus 事件总线-dhroid文档
你听过onClick 事件,onItemClick 事件,事件总线不一定听过吧,eventbus 事件总线也是一个编程思想,为什么要设计EventBus了,因为他是领域驱动设计中比不可少的模块,它承担传输数据的作用,它可以解耦模块之间的耦合性。在android开发过程中,我们总会遇到各个组件模块之间的通信,当功能点越来越多的时候,组件间的通信难免会变得混乱 我们还是已事例说明为...原创 2014-03-23 11:47:33 · 662 阅读 · 0 评论 -
ioc高级(接口,对象注入)-dhroid文档
前一章 ioc基础(视图,资源,assert注入)-dhroid文档下面到了接口对象的注入了解冻吧,现在才是我们的重点,这才是ioc的核心思想,上面的都是android的辅助 1.5 对象依赖问题 我们先来将一下对象对象依赖的重要性,很多同学可能只学了android没学过javaee ,跟没听过spring的强大例如中我们dhroid库的dhnet...原创 2014-03-21 13:04:33 · 125 阅读 · 0 评论 -
ioc基础(视图,资源,assert注入)-dhroid文档
上一节 Android 极速开发框架 dhroid来了1 ioc即控制反转。控制反转(Inversion of Control,英文缩写为IoC)是一个重要的面向对象编程的法则来削减计算机程序的耦合问题,也是轻量级的Spring框架的核心。 控制反转还有一个名字叫做依赖注入(Dependency Injection) dhroid的ioc不仅实现了视图和资源的注入,同时对...原创 2014-03-21 12:59:13 · 120 阅读 · 0 评论 -
IOC容器详解(想晋升的进来)---dhroid框架教教程(一)
控制反转(Inversion of Control,英文缩写为IoC)是一个重要的面向对象编程的法则来削减计算机程序的耦合问题,也是轻量级的Spring框架的核心。 控制反转还有一个名字叫做依赖注入(Dependency Injection)。简称DI。更多IOC的解释自己百度去吧下面我们看dhroid中的ioc可以注入视图;可以注入事件;可以注入子视图;可以注入资源(draw...原创 2014-03-20 10:30:30 · 101 阅读 · 0 评论 -
Perference 升级版的使用 -dhroid文档
SharedPreferences 是我们开发android使用很多的工具通常我们是这样使用的 SharedPreferences share=getSharedPreferences("name", MODE_WORLD_WRITEABLE); //存数据 share.edit().putString("key", "value").commit(); //获取...原创 2014-04-16 12:11:36 · 163 阅读 · 0 评论